TICKET-4412: Formula sandbox vault locked out. The Calcwright service evaluates user-supplied spreadsheet formulas inside the Grindle sandbox, and the signing keys for sandbox images live in the Opsvault instance that is now sealed after three failed unlock attempts. Future maintainers: do not rotate the sandbox images until the vault is reopened, or formula evaluation will fail closed for all tenants. Recovery requires the break-glass passphrase held by the platform team, reproduced below for continuity.

unlock words, fawig-bagef: olidor-holir-istox-holath-tamys-quenion-giliel

**Release checklist — Quillhop handlers**

Verify cold-start latency for all Quillhop serverless handlers before sign-off. Target: under 900ms at p95. Warm the checkout and auth handlers explicitly; the rest can lazy-init. If any handler regresses, block the release and ping the platform channel. Record the passing build's token below this item.

build token for bageg-yahof: htk3_673

## Changelog — Pelagir API v2.9.0

Renamed: PAGE_CURSOR_TTL is now PAGINATION_CURSOR_TTL. The old name is read as a fallback until v3.0, then removed. Cursors on public REST endpoints expire after this TTL; defaults stay at 15 minutes. Update env files now to avoid the deprecation warning flooding logs. Nothing else about pagination behavior changed — limits, max page size, and cursor encoding are identical. Rotate cursor keys on deploy. The cursor-signing secret is set on the next line.

env line for fajop-taguf: VAULT_KEY20=82a8caa7b14c704c3638

# Build provenance — Meshline tracing

Quick note for the security review: every Meshline service stamps outbound requests with a provenance header derived from its build attestation, so cross-service traces can be tied back to a signed artifact. Nothing is inferred at runtime — it's baked in at build time. Each audited release carries the attestation token shown below.

session token of bajeg-bajop = htk4_6c57